http://bartleylawoffice.com/help/how-far-back-can-the-irs-audit-tax-returns-correct-answer.html WebHow far back can the IRS issue a CP2000? The IRS can generally assess additional tax three years after the due date of the return or the date the return was filed, whichever is later. In practice, the IRS last CP2000 for a tax year is issued in the following June (i.e. 2015 tax year due on 4/15/2016 will see the final CP2000s issued in June, 2024).

Web25 okt. 2024 · The standard deadline for when the IRS may examine a tax return is three years from the due date of that year’s tax returns, which is typically April 15th. This means that the IRS usually has three years from the month of April that a tax return was due to conduct an audit.
